Pro Forma Financial Statements

Pro forma financial statements exclude certain expenses that are not considered part of a company's normal operations in order to provide a clearer picture of future profitability. However, companies have significant leeway in determining what to exclude and can manipulate pro forma figures to make earnings appear better than reality. While pro forma statements can be useful, investors must scrutinize what is excluded and be wary of companies that exclude legitimate expenses every quarter or hide poor performance. Regulators investigate companies suspected of using pro forma reporting to deceive investors.
